
Geographic Statistics:
Population: 9,582,418
Independence: 24 October 1964 (from UK)
Capital: Lusaka
Shared Borders: Angola, Democratic Republic of the Congo, Malawi
, Mozambique, Namibia, Tanzania, Zimbabwe.
Highest Elevation: Unnamed location in Mafinga Hills; 2,301 m.
Lowest Elevation: Zambezi river; 329 m.
Environmental Statistics:
Climate: Tropical; modified by altitude; rainy season October
to April.
Terrain: Mostly high plateau with some hills and mountains.

Population growth rate: 1.95% (2000 est.)
Birth rate: 41.9 births/1,000 population (2000 est.)
Death rate: 22.08 deaths/1,000 population (2000 est.)
Life expectancy at birth: total population: 37.24 years
male: 37.08 years
female: 37.41 years (2000 est.)
Total fertility rate: 5.62 children born/woman (2000 est.)
Literacy: (People age 15 and over that can read and write)
total population: 78.2%
male: 85.6%
female: 71.3%
Economic Statistics:
Currency: 1 Zambian kwacha (ZK) = 100 ngwee.

GDP - per capita: purchasing power parity - $880 (1999 est.)
Inflation rate (consumer prices): 27.4% (1999)
Unemployment rate: 25% (1999 est.)
Telephones - main lines in use: 77,935 (1997)
Telephones - mobile cellular: 6,000 (1998)
